
When using electrical appliances, basic safety precautions
should always be followed. These instructions should be
saved for future reference:
• Read and familiarise yourself with all operating instructions
before using this Toaster.
• Before plugging your unit into the mains, visually check that
the unit is intact and has not suffered any transit damage.
• The bread may burn, therefore do not use the toaster near or
below combustible material such as curtains or cupboards.
• Do not use this toaster with an external timer or separate
remote-control system or any other device that switches the
toaster on automatically.
• The Crumb tray must be removed and emptied regularly.
• The outer surface may get hot when the appliance is
operating.
• Do not use this toaster with an extension cable.
• Check that the voltage indicated on the data plate
corresponds with that of the local network before connecting
the appliance to the mains power supply.
• This appliance can be used by children aged from 8 years
and above and persons with reduced physical, sensory or
mental capabilities or lack of experience and knowledge if
they have been given supervision or instruction concerning
use of the appliance in a safe way and understand the
hazards involved. Children shall not play with the
appliance. Cleaning and user maintenance shall not be made
by children unless they are older than 8 and supervised.
• Keep the appliance and its cord out of reach of children less
than 8 years.
• Do not immerse the appliance or its cord in water or any other
liquids.
• Do not leave the appliance unattended during use.
• Do not leave the appliance unattended whilst connected to
the mains supply.
